CATFISH – BANJO
Bunocephalus coracoideus

Banjo Catfish are found throughout the Amazon basin. Here, this secretive catfish will be found partially buried or somewhat motionless under leaf litter and branches during the daytime. Active mostly at night, Banjo catfish are overall tan-brown in color with a large, flat head. Its appearence perfectly camouflages it in its natural habitat in the wild. A unique addition into the proper aquarium, this species would benefit being kept in small groups. In order to observe your Banjo catfish, it may be a good idea to equip the aquarium with a moon light for when after the main lights go out. Banjo catfish are relatively peaceful and will not harm small fishes despite their size. An adult Banjo catfish can reach a size of approximately 6″.

Diet Requirements: In the wild Banjo catfish are omnivores. A diet made up of various high quality vegetable based and protein based flake foods, sinking pellet foods and bug bites are ideal, in addition to offering frozen foods such as bloodworms, brine shrimp and other freshwater mixes. Variety is the spice of life in order to maintain color, immune function and longevity of your fish. You may have to accomodate feeding this species when its active (this could vary on an individual basis).
Care Requirements: A minimum 30 gallon aquarium is ideal for a small group of Banjo catfish. This species should not be introduced into a biologically immature aquarium, as it is sensitive to nitrite and ammonia. The aquarium should be aquascaped with driftwood and dried Indian almond leaves for cover and places to hide during the day. Catfish require a sandy to fine substrate; too coarse of a substrate could cause injury to their barbels and the Banjo catfish does like to bury itself. Like other catfish, the Banjo catfish is an opportunistic scavenger, making them very beneficial to have to forage for extra food of all kinds that has fallen to the substrate. Banjo catfish should not be kept with aggressive species, or other species that exploit the bottom portion of the aquarium. Even peaceful fish, such as tetras, could be a nuisance if they nip at your Banjo catfish throughout the day. Tank mates will need to be selected and observed accordingly for the comfort of your cryptic, nocturnal catfish. Recommended water conditions, 72-78° F, KH 2-10, pH 5.8-7.5.
